## 8 February 2016 - Apache Lucene/Solr development moves to GIT
As of January 23rd 2016, Lucene/Solr source code is hosted in Apache's GIT
repository.
This means that the old SVN repository is now stale and should not be used.
For information on working with git, please consult
[The Solr web
site](http://lucene.apache.org/solr/resources.html#solr-version-control)
and the [WIKI](https://wiki.apache.org/solr/Git%20commit%20process)
The [GitHub mirror](https://github.com/apache/lucene-solr/) remains at
the same location as before, but since it now mirrors git.apache.org, the
contents
has changed. Therefore, if you had a personal fork, you will find
that it has changed its "origin remote", and you will have to re-add the
Apache repo as your origin, and then rebase your changes. Instructions
[here](https://wiki.apache.org/solr/Git%20commit%20process).
If you had active Pull Requests against our GitHub mirror, these are
unfortunately
gone, but not lost. Please create a new PR against the new mirror or send an
email
to the [dev-list](mailto:[email protected]) to ask for details of your old
one.
The PMC is happy to answer any question you may have regarding this change.
